A showy and aesthetic specimen of brassy and lustrous reniform brown pyromorphite crystals from Bad Ems, Germany. The brassy luster imparts a hint of green to the crystals. Closer examination of the lighter portion of this solid mass of pyromorphite reveals it to be calcium-rich pyromorphite, known as Polysphaerite. On the BOTTOM of the specimen, however, you see actual CRYSTALS of this rare varietal, sharp and well-defined to 2.5 mm in size! I haven't seen such an example from this location, and only twice before have I seen the material at all (on Idaho specimens) 4.0 x 3.0 x 3.2 cm
